British-US consortium aims to build UK fusion plant
US fusion energy developer Type One Energy, Britain's Tokamak Energy, and US construction engineering firm AECOM have formed the UK Infinity Fusion Consortium to pursue development of the first private-sector-led fusion power plant project in the UK.

Darlington SMR project's foundation module milestone
The giant Basemat module, which will serve as the foundation of the reactor building for the first small modular reactor to be built in a G7 country, has been set into place 35 metres below ground in the excavated reactor building shaft.

Record-breaking year for nuclear electricity generation
Nuclear reactors worldwide generated 2667 TWh of electricity in 2024, beating the previous record of 2660 TWh which was set back in 2006, according to World Nuclear Performance Report 2025.
